Victoria Launches $976M Road Maintenance Blitz Starting Now

UPDATE: The Victorian government has just announced a sweeping $976 million road maintenance blitz designed to rebuild and repair crucial roadways across the state. Launched by Roads and Road Safety Minister Melissa Horne in Kyneton, this initiative aims to enhance the roads that Victorians rely on daily, focusing on major travel and trade routes.

This urgent undertaking is set to roll out immediately, with crews mobilizing to tackle hundreds of major maintenance projects over the next nine months. The blitz will predominantly focus on regional roads, allocating 70 percent of the funding to improve connectivity in less urbanized areas.

“We’re investing nearly a billion dollars to rebuild and repair the roads that Victorians depend on every single day,” Horne stated during the launch. The initiative includes road rehabilitation, resurfacing, pothole patching, and maintenance of critical infrastructure like bridges and traffic lights, ensuring safer and smoother travel for all.

Key routes targeted by the blitz include the Western Highway, Princes Highway East, Princes Highway West, Hume Highway, and the Calder Highway. In metropolitan areas, upgrades will also be made to the Mornington Peninsula Freeway, Leakes Road, Normanby Road, Warburton Highway, and Boronia Road.

In addition to road improvements, crews will be actively mowing, slashing, and spraying tens of thousands of kilometers of roadsides. Inspecting and repairing thousands of bridges and fixing hundreds of traffic lights and electronic signs are also part of the comprehensive strategy. The government has prioritized these projects based on expert assessments and valuable community feedback, ensuring that the most pressing needs are addressed first.

The blitz is expected to continue until mid-2026, with thousands of projects set to enhance the state’s road network. This significant investment not only aims to improve infrastructure but also supports local economies by facilitating better access and connectivity.
